Position Overview:

The Accounts Payable Manager supervises and coordinates the activities and operations of the Accounts Payable Department and staff. The Accounts Payable Manager is responsible for ensuring invoices are coded to the appropriate spend category, cost center and loan number and providing support documentation for compliance and company policies.

Job Responsibilities:

  • Oversee management of financial data and procedures related to expenses generated by the company, including processing of invoices, cutting of checks, etc.

  • Analyze AP initiatives for adherence to industry standards and best practices, and pinpoint opportunities for growth and improvement.

  • Manage accurate and timely processing of monthly accounts payable expenditures including but not limited to document review, vendor set-up and maintenance, governmental reporting, standard invoices, bill processing, policy and procedure updates, and staff development.

  • Ensure that adequate internal controls are communicated and adhered to in all payable processes.

  • Review, analyze, modify, and implement efficient and effective accounts payable processes, policies, and procedures.

  • Review and approve company invoices.

  • Prepare and present accounts payable reports, as required.

  • Review, analyze, and implement technological changes to enhance performance and customer requirements.

  • Train, supervise, motivate, and develop accounts payable staff; manage schedules and workflow.

  • Assign duties and monitor quality of work; assure staff conforms to organizational policies and procedures and government regulations.

  • Provide day-to-day guidance and oversight of team; promote and recognize performance.

  • Remain up to date on the overall activities of the team, identify problem areas and take corrective actions.

  • Effectively work with all levels of management within CCM.

  • Perform other related duties as assigned by management.

Qualifications and Skills:

  • Bachelor's degree in Accounting, Finance, Business, or equivalent, preferred.

  • 5+ years' related experience.

  • Experience in a supervisory position.

  • Excellent organizational, problem-solving, decision-making, and analytical skills to manage priorities and workflow.

  • Excellent communication skills.

  • Excellent attention to detail.

  • Knowledge of data collection, data analysis, and evaluation.

  • Proficiency with Microsoft Office Suite, including Excel.
